COMPLETE QUESTION:

Andrea is selling candles as a fundraiser. She spent $50 on supplies for making the candles. She plans to sell the candles for $10 each. Her profit can be modeled by C(x) = 10x - 50.

What type of function is this?

What is the domain and range of the function?

Answer:

- This function is one-to-one

- Domain D = {x: x is a whole number ≤ Z}

- Range R = {y: y is in -50, ..., (10Z - 50)}

Where Z is the number of candles she could produce with $50.

If the scale of the map is 1 inch = 125 miles, two points that are 3.75 inches apart will actually be approximately how many mil
lys-0071 [83]

Answer:

469 miles

Step-by-step explanation:

1 in = 125 miles

3.75 in =?

3.75 x 125 = 468.75 miles

468.75 rounds up to 469 miles
